.featured_medications_banner p{font-family:Instrument Sans,system-ui;color:#fff;font-size:56px}@media screen and (max-width:768px){.featured_medications_banner p{font-size:32px}}.featured_medications_banner .swiper-wrapper{transition-timing-function:linear!important;pointer-events:none}#hero{background:url(/_next/static/media/hero-bg.05d3a4a4.png);background-color:transparent;background-size:450px;background-repeat:no-repeat;background-position:90% bottom;margin-top:64px}#hero .container.d-block.d-lg-none img{width:80%}.hero-weight-loss-title{font-size:90px}.hero-weight-loss-tagline{font-size:32px}.hero-weight-loss-price{font-size:50px}.hero-weight-loss-description{font-size:36px}.hero-weight-loss-left{font-family:Instrument Sans,sans-serif;text-align:right;color:#fff}#hero-weight-loss h2{font-weight:700;margin:0;font-size:64px;line-height:81px;font-family:Instrument Sans,system-ui}#hero-weight-loss .hero-weight-loss-button-group{display:inline-flex;-moz-column-gap:16px;column-gap:16px}#hero-weight-loss svg{position:absolute;bottom:-35px;right:-10px;width:70px}#hero-weight-loss p{font-size:24px;margin:0;font-family:Instrument Sans,system-ui}.prescription-group{display:flex;flex-direction:column;margin:16px 0}.prescription-group>div{justify-content:left}@media screen and (max-width:1200px){#hero{padding-top:100px}}@media screen and (max-width:1024px){#hero{background-size:450px;background-position:100% 100%;padding-top:100px}.hero-weight-loss-title{font-size:72px}#hero-weight-loss h2{font-size:56px}}@media screen and (max-width:991.98px){#hero{background:none;padding-bottom:0!important}}@media screen and (max-width:768px){.hero-weight-loss-title{font-size:36px}.hero-weight-loss-tagline{font-size:24px;text-align:center}.hero-weight-loss-price{font-size:36px}.hero-weight-loss-description{font-size:24px}.hero-weight-loss-left{text-align:center}.prescription-group>div{justify-content:center}}@media screen and (max-width:450px){#hero-weight-loss h2{text-align:center}#hero-weight-loss .content{align-items:center}.prescription-group{align-items:center;margin:24px 0}#hero-weight-loss svg{bottom:-45px;right:-8px;width:50px}#hero-weight-loss h2{font-size:32px;line-height:40px}#hero-weight-loss p{font-size:16px}#hero-weight-loss .hero-weight-loss-button-group{-moz-column-gap:24px;column-gap:24px}.hero-weight-loss-title{font-size:32px}}.swiper-button-group-product-card{position:absolute;width:100%;align-items:center;height:100%;z-index:5;padding:0 16px}.disclaimer-text{font-size:16px;font-weight:700;line-height:150%;margin-bottom:32px}.product_card{padding:24px;border-radius:24px;height:100%;display:flex;flex-direction:column;justify-content:space-between;position:relative;border:2px solid #eaeaea;background-color:#3060fe}.all_plans_title{font-size:42px;font-weight:500}.first_product_card{border:1px solid hsla(0,0%,100%,.7)}.first_product_card .product_card_img{position:relative;display:inline-block}.first_product_card .product_card_img img{display:block}.first_product_card .product_card_img img:after{content:"asdasd";position:absolute;top:100%;left:0;right:0;height:100%;background:url(https://lumimeds.com/assets/vial_sglt.png) no-repeat top;background-size:cover;transform:scaleY(-1);opacity:.5;filter:blur(2px);mask-image:linear-gradient(180deg,rgba(0,0,0,.5),transparent);-webkit-mask-image:linear-gradient(180deg,rgba(0,0,0,.5),transparent)}.second_product_card{background-color:#3060fe;border:1px solid hsla(0,0%,100%,.7)}#meds p{font-size:24px;text-align:center}.product_card .product-card-button-group{display:flex;justify-content:center;-moz-column-gap:12px;column-gap:12px}.product_card .product-card-button-group>*{width:50%}.product_card_overlay{position:absolute;top:0;left:0;width:100%;height:100%;background:rgba(0,0,0,.5);border-radius:24px;opacity:0;transition:opacity .3s ease-in-out}.product_card .card_button_link{width:50%}.product_card .card_button_link button{width:100%}.product_card button.card_button_secondary{background:transparent;width:100%}.first_product_card button.card_button_secondary{border:1px solid #1b4633;color:#1b4633}.second_product_card button.card_button_secondary{border:1px solid #f9de6f}.product_card button.card_button_secondary:hover{background:#fff;color:#000}.product_card .card_button_link button{border:0;display:flex;justify-content:center;-moz-column-gap:16px;column-gap:16px;align-items:center}.first_product_card .card_button_link button{background:#1b4633;color:#f9de6f}.second_product_card .card_button_link button{background:#f9de6f;color:#371443}.product_card .card_button_link button:hover{background:#6a6a6a}.disclaimer-text{margin-top:64px;margin-bottom:48px}.custom-next-btn,.custom-prev-btn{background:#f4f3ef!important;color:#23233c!important;border:none!important;box-shadow:0 2px 8px rgba(0,0,0,.07);width:48px;height:48px;display:flex;align-items:center;justify-content:center}.custom-next-btn svg,.custom-prev-btn svg{color:#23233c!important}@media screen and (max-width:768px){.product_card_overlay.active{opacity:0}.all_plans_title{font-size:28px}#meds p{font-size:20px}}@media screen and (max-width:450px){.product_card .product-card-button-group>*{width:100%}.product_card .product-card-button-group{flex-direction:column;-moz-column-gap:0;column-gap:0;row-gap:12px}}